Global Bio Adipic Acid Market: Overview

One of the most significant aliphatic dicarboxylic acids sold commercially is adiabic acid, a chemical platform. This monomer is a chemical utilized as an ingredient in food and cosmetics, as well as a raw material for nylon 6 and polyurethanes. Adipic acid has historically been made from a number of petroleum-based feedstocks, including benzene, phenol, and cyclohexane. As an addition to or substitute for the petrochemical process, there is interest in the manufacture of bio-based adipic acid that is obtained from lignocellulosic biomass.

Global Bio Adipic Acid Market: Growth Factors

The market for bioadipic acid is still in its infancy worldwide, but it is projected to expand rapidly. The global market for bio adipic acid is expanding due to factors like rising environmental concerns, rising feedstock costs for petroleum-based goods, and expanding research on the process of producing bio adipic acid from glucose as a raw material. The primary purpose of adipic acid production is the production of nylon. Nylon is used extensively in many different sectors. Because of its heat resistance and non-conductivity, it is commonly utilized to create plastic machine parts, textiles, cookware items, and electronics. Adipic acid consumption eventually rises in response to the growing demand for nylon.

Furthermore, adipic acid finds extensive application in the manufacturing of plasticizers, resins, polyurethanes, lubricants, adhesives, and in the food and pharmaceutical sectors. Most commercially available adipic acid is made through the catalytic oxidation of benzene-derived cyclohexane and cyclohexane mixture. Nitrous oxide is created by this process in conjunction with adipic acid. Nitrous oxide poses a far greater risk to global warming than carbon dioxide, which makes it a major environmental concern. As a result, adipic acid derived from biosources is being produced by major companies, propelling the expansion of the worldwide market.

Furthermore, the market is expanding due to the increasing government initiatives supporting eco-friendly products and the expansion of research and development efforts aimed at devising processes for producing bio-dipic acid. Furthermore, during the projected period, the worldwide bio adipic acid market will have enormous potential opportunities due to the expanding technical improvements enabling catalytic processes. The significant upfront costs associated with producing bioadipic acid, however, might prevent the global market for this product from expanding.

The global market for bioadipic acid has been adversely impacted by the Covid-19 epidemic. Biomass became scarce as a result of the pandemic’s supply chain disruption brought on by lockdown and transportation restrictions. This has an impact on the synthesis of bioadipic acid. Furthermore, during the first and second quarters of 2020, the manufacturers were compelled to shut down all of their production units, and research and development operations were also suspended. The market’s growth was impacted by each of these elements during the epidemic.

Global Bio Adipic Acid Market: Segmentation

Based on region and application, the worldwide bio adipic acid market is divided into several segments. The global bio adipic acid market is divided into segments based on the application, including adipate esters, nylon 6,6 resin, polyurethanes, and others. The nylon 6,6 resin segment is anticipated to hold the largest market among them because of its extensive uses in a variety of industries, such as cookware, electronics, and apparel.

Global Bio Adipic Acid Market: Regional Analysis

Asia Pacific is anticipated to have the largest share of the global bioadipic acid market throughout the projected timeframe. The main drivers of the market’s expansion in this area are the rising use of adipic acid, rising public awareness of the environmental advantages of bioadipic acid, and the high cost of petroleum-based goods. Due to significant expenditures in R&D efforts for the development of technology for the manufacture of bio adipic acid to commercialize in following years and the entry of rising startups into the market, North America is predicted to grow at a quicker rate. Europe is anticipated to play a major role in the market’s expansion as well.

Global Bio Adipic Acid Market: Competitive Players

The global bio adipic acid market is in the initial stages with well-established manufacturers of adipic acid including:

  • Bio-Amber
  • DSM
  • Genomatica

In addition to these key players, several startups such as Rennovia and Verdezyne are focusing on the production of bio adipic acid.
